#bb6171 hex color
In a RGB color space, hex #bb6171 is composed of 73.3% red, 38% green and 44.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 48.1% magenta, 39.6% yellow and 26.7% black. It has a hue angle of 349.3 degrees, a saturation of 39.8% and a lightness of 55.7%. #bb6171 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ffc2e2 with #770000. Closest websafe color is: #cc6666.

● #bb6171 color description : Slightly desaturated red.
The hexadecimal color #bb6171 has RGB values of R:187, G:97, B:113 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.48, Y:0.4, K:0.27. Its decimal value is 12280177.
